Noteholder Secured Obligations definition

Noteholder Secured Obligations means all Note Obligations (as defined in the Indenture) and the obligations of each Loan Party under the Noteholder Documents to which it is a party.
Noteholder Secured Obligations shall have the meaning set forth in the Pledge and Security Agreement.
Noteholder Secured Obligations means the Notes Obligations and any Notes Pari Passu Obligations.

More Definitions of Noteholder Secured Obligations

Noteholder Secured Obligations shall have the meaning ascribed thereto in the Intercreditor Agreement.
Noteholder Secured Obligations means, with respect to the Securities, all amounts and obligations which the Servicer or the Seller may at any time owe or be required to perform to or on behalf of the Trustee or the Noteholders under the Indenture or any other Basic Document, regardless of whether such amounts are owed or performance is due now or in the future, whether liquidated or unliquidated, contingent or non-contingent.
Noteholder Secured Obligations means, collectively, all amounts owing by that Company to each Noteholder, pursuant to the terms of the Note Agreements and the Senior Notes, in respect of principal, interest, Make-Whole Amount, fees and expenses.
